WebOct 11, 2024 · There are also two types of main alignments. The standard alignment which only aligns the front two wheels to factory specs, as described above, and, a four-wheel alignment, which first aligns/trues the rear wheels, then aligns the front wheels. WebA front-end alignment (or two wheel alignment), which involves only the front two wheels, typically costs anywhere from $50 to $75. While a four wheel alignment costs more, usually $100 to $168.
